Escudo de La Merced Caldas (Colombia) Shot Glass Design

This shot glass showcases the official coat of arms of La Merced, a municipality in the Caldas Department of Colombia, beautifully rendered in miniature. The design is a vibrant celebration of the region's unique identity and rich heritage.

Heraldic Harmony

The design faithfully replicates the shield's structure, which is horizontally divided by a ribbon bearing the municipality's name, "LA MERCED." The upper half presents a captivating scene divided into two fields of color.

The top-left displays an azure (blue) and vert (green) background. Against this canvas is a setting sun that embodies the tranquility of La Merced.

The top-right portrays a verdant green backdrop and features a depiction of the iconic mountain range symbolizing the rugged terrain.

Wildlife and the Harvest

At the base of the mountains a tiger and a bull are proudly displayed, representing the area's wildlife and agricultural activities.

The lower half of the shield is anchored by the base of a coffee plant stem, paying homage to the lifeblood of the municipality.

A Coffee Embrace

Four branches laden with ripe coffee beans gracefully extend outward, meticulously framing the entire design. These branches are a powerful visual representation of the significance of coffee cultivation in La Merced's economy and culture.
